RECORDING APPARATUS
20210300711 · 2021-09-30 ·

A medium receiving tray has a first tray and a second tray. A movable support having a second support surface for supporting media is disposed in the second tray. When the medium receiving tray is in a first state, the movable support is positioned above a first support surface of the first tray. When the medium receiving tray is switched from the first state to a second state, a free end is detached from the downstream end of the first support surface and displaced downward, and the second support surface is thereby inclined upward toward the downstream in a medium discharging direction.

IMAGE FORMING APPARATUS
20210101768 · 2021-04-08 ·

An image forming apparatus includes an image forming portion, a sheet discharging portion, and a sheet stacking portion. The stacking portion includes a first member including an inclined surface inclined upward toward a downstream side of a sheet discharging direction, and a second member including a stacking surface which projects upward from the inclined surface and on which the discharged sheet is stacked. The second member is rotatable relative to the first member about a supporting point provided upstream of the stacking surface with respect to the sheet discharging direction. The second member is rotatable about the supporting point in a direction in which the stacking surface moves downward in accordance with an increase in number of sheets stacked on the stacking surface.

SHEET FEEDING DEVICE, IMAGE READING DEVICE, AND IMAGE FORMING APPARATUS
20210087007 · 2021-03-25 · ·

A sheet feeding device includes a roller pair being mutually non-separable; and a roller pair being mutually separable. The sheet feeding device temporarily stops a sheet in a registration position of the non-separable roller pair and then resumes feeding the sheet. The sheet feeding device feeds sheets such that a following sheet reaches the registration position from the separable roller pair after completion of ejection of a preceding sheet.

MEDIUM LOADING DEVICE
20210024320 · 2021-01-28 ·

Provided are a loading portion configured to load a medium discharged from a discharging portion, and a plurality of pressing portions provided downstream of the discharging portion in a discharging direction of the medium, and configured to press the medium loaded on the loading portion. The loading portion includes a first loading portion including a downward sloped surface sloping downward in the discharging direction, and also includes a second loading portion including an upward sloped surface sloping upward in the discharging direction. The downward sloped surface and the upward sloped surface form a discharging path through which the medium is discharged. The plurality of pressing portions includes a first pressing portion configured to press the medium loaded on the first loading portion, and also includes a second pressing portion configured to press the medium loaded on the second loading portion.

Sorting device and image forming apparatus therewith

A sorting device includes a base portion and a tray portion. The tray portion is supported on the base portion to be reciprocatable between a first shift position, where the tray portion is located at one side in the sheet width direction, and a second shift position, where the tray portion is located at the other side in the sheet width direction. The tray portion has a cutout portion. The cutout portion is formed by cutting away, with a predetermined width, an end part of the tray portion in the sheet width direction inward across the tray portion. With the tray portion at the second shift position, the cutout portion is located below one side end edge of the sheet in the sheet width direction, of sheets stacked on the tray portion.

SHEET PROCESSING APPARATUS AND IMAGE FORMING APPARATUS

A sheet processing apparatus includes a first and second alignment members that moves relatively in a width direction to align a position of a sheet in the width direction. Each alignment member includes a contact surface configured to come in contact with an end of the sheet in the width direction, a lower portion configured to support a lower surface of the sheet, and an upper portion facing an upper surface of the sheet. For each of the first and second alignment members, the lower portion is more distant from the contact surface than the upper portion in the width direction, the lower portion is positioned above a lower end of the contact surface in a gravity direction, and a distance between the upper portion and the lower portion in the gravity direction is smaller than a length of the contact surface in the gravity direction.
